gitea/templates/user/settings
Meano 423a0fccb6
Fix activation of primary email addresses (#16385)
* fix: primary email cannot be activated

* Primary email should be activated together with user account when
'RegisterEmailConfirm' is enabled.

* To fix the existing error state. When 'RegisterEmailConfirm' is enabled, the
admin should have permission to modify the activations status of user email.
And the user should be allowed to send activation to primary email.

* Only judge whether email is primary from email_address table.

* Improve logging and refactor isEmailActive

Co-authored-by: zeripath <art27@cantab.net>
2021-07-13 22:59:27 +02:00
..
account.tmpl Fix activation of primary email addresses (#16385) 2021-07-13 22:59:27 +02:00
applications.tmpl
applications_oauth2.tmpl
applications_oauth2_edit.tmpl
grants_oauth2.tmpl
keys.tmpl
keys_gpg.tmpl
keys_principal.tmpl
keys_ssh.tmpl
navbar.tmpl
organization.tmpl
profile.tmpl
repos.tmpl
security.tmpl
security_accountlinks.tmpl
security_openid.tmpl
security_twofa.tmpl
security_u2f.tmpl
twofa_enroll.tmpl